Lumina HealthCare, California’s leading administrator of mobile health care services, is seeking additional podiatrists to join our dynamic team of affiliated professionals. We arrange for mobile health care services to seniors in nursing homes and skilled nursing facilities, proudly collaborating with some of California’s finest health care professionals. Detailed Benefits and Perks

  • Medical assistant provided for support
  • All necessary equipment and supplies are supplied by the company
  • Administrative functions, including coding and billing, are handled for you
  • Transportation between facilities in a specialized company vehicle

Compensation and Benefits

  • Extremely lucrative financial opportunity, with affiliated podiatrists averaging upwards of $1,300 per day
  • Flexible work schedule: Part-Time, 2-4 days per week (you choose your days)
